# Gold IRA Blueprint Forum – Full Knowledge Base # https://forum.goldirablueprint.com # Generated: 2026-03-07T06:23:24.414Z ## Glossary of Gold IRA Terms ### 401(k) Rollover Category: basic The process of transferring funds from an employer-sponsored 401(k) plan into a self-directed IRA that can hold physical gold. Most commonly done when leaving a job or retiring. Direct rollovers avoid the 20% mandatory withholding that applies to indirect rollovers. ### 401k Category: basic Employer-sponsored retirement plan that allows employees to save and invest a portion of their paycheck before taxes. ### 60-Day Rollover Rule Category: tax When performing an indirect rollover, you must deposit the funds into your new IRA within 60 calendar days of receiving them. Missing this deadline means the distribution is taxable and may incur the 10% early withdrawal penalty. ### Account Custodian Fee Category: basic An annual fee charged by the custodian for maintaining and administering your Gold IRA. Typical custodian fees range from $50 to $300 per year depending on account size and provider. ### Allocated Category: storage Specific gold bars or coins that are assigned to your account and can be individually identified. ### American Gold Eagle Category: gold The most popular IRS-approved gold coin for IRAs, produced by the U.S. Mint since 1986. Contains 91.67% gold (22 karat) alloyed with silver and copper for durability. Available in 1 oz, 1/2 oz, 1/4 oz, and 1/10 oz sizes. ### Annual Maintenance Fee Category: basic A recurring yearly charge covering account administration, statements, reporting, and regulatory compliance. This fee is separate from storage fees and transaction costs. ### Asset Correlation Category: market A statistical measure of how two investments move relative to each other. Gold has historically shown low or negative correlation with stocks, making it valuable for portfolio diversification. During market crashes, gold often moves inversely to equities. ### Austrian Gold Philharmonic Category: gold An IRS-approved gold coin minted by the Austrian Mint since 1989. Features 99.99% pure gold and is one of Europe's most popular bullion coins, denominated in euros. ### Backdoor Roth IRA Category: strategy A strategy for high-income earners who exceed Roth IRA income limits. Involves making a non-deductible Traditional IRA contribution and then converting it to a Roth IRA. Can be used to fund a Roth Gold IRA for tax-free precious metals growth. ### Bear Market Category: market A market condition where prices decline 20% or more from recent highs, typically accompanied by widespread pessimism. Gold often performs well during bear markets in equities as investors seek safe haven assets. ### Beneficiary Category: basic The person or entity designated to inherit IRA assets upon the account holder's death. Beneficiaries can be individuals, trusts, or charities and may have different distribution rules depending on their relationship to the original owner. ### Bid-Ask Spread Category: market The difference between the price a dealer will buy metals from you (bid) and the price they will sell to you (ask). A tighter spread indicates a more liquid and competitive market. Typical gold spreads are 1-5% over spot. ### Brink's Global Services Category: storage An internationally recognized secure logistics and storage company that operates IRS-approved precious metals depositories. Known for high-security vaulting, insurance, and global presence. ### Bull Market Category: market A market condition characterized by rising prices and investor optimism. Gold bull markets can last years and are often driven by inflation fears, currency weakness, or geopolitical instability. ### Bullion Category: gold Gold bars or coins valued primarily for their metal content rather than collectible value. ### Canadian Gold Maple Leaf Category: gold An IRS-approved gold bullion coin produced by the Royal Canadian Mint. Known for its exceptional 99.99% purity (24 karat), making it one of the purest gold coins available for IRA investment. ### Catch-Up Contributions Category: tax Additional IRA contributions allowed for individuals aged 50 and older, beyond the standard annual limit. For 2024, the catch-up amount is $1,000 for IRAs (total $8,000). Allows older investors to accelerate precious metals accumulation before retirement. ### COMEX Category: gold The primary futures exchange for trading gold, silver, copper, and other metals, operated by CME Group. COMEX gold futures set the benchmark price used by dealers worldwide. COMEX-approved refiners produce IRA-eligible gold bars. ### Commingled Storage Category: storage A storage method where your metals are stored together with other investors' holdings of the same type and purity. More cost-effective than segregated storage, but you receive equivalent metals rather than your exact pieces. ### Contribution Limit Category: basic The maximum amount the IRS allows you to deposit into an IRA each year. For 2024, the limit is $7,000 ($8,000 if age 50+). These limits apply across all your IRAs combined, not per account. ### Contribution Limits Category: tax The maximum amount the IRS allows you to contribute to an IRA each year. For 2024, the limit is $7,000 ($8,000 if age 50+). These limits apply across all your IRAs combined, including Gold IRAs, Traditional, and Roth accounts. ### Custodian Category: basic An IRS-approved financial institution that holds and manages your Gold IRA assets. Examples: Equity Trust, Kingdom Trust. ### Delaware Depository Category: storage One of the most popular IRS-approved precious metals storage facilities in the United States, located in Wilmington, Delaware. Offers both segregated and commingled storage with full insurance coverage. ### Depository Category: basic A secure, insured facility where physical gold and other precious metals are stored for IRA holders. ### Depository Receipt Category: storage A document issued by an IRS-approved depository confirming the physical precious metals held on behalf of your IRA. Details include metal type, weight, fineness, and serial numbers (for bars). Important for verifying your holdings. ### Direct Rollover Category: tax A transfer of retirement funds sent directly from one custodian or plan administrator to another without the account holder touching the money. Direct rollovers are always tax-free and have no time limits. ### Disqualified Person Category: tax Under IRS rules, individuals who cannot engage in transactions with an IRA. Includes the IRA owner, their spouse, parents, children, grandchildren, and entities where any of these people hold 50%+ ownership. Critical to understand for Gold IRA compliance. ### Distribution Category: basic Any withdrawal of funds or assets from an IRA. Distributions from Traditional IRAs are taxed as ordinary income, while qualified Roth IRA distributions are tax-free. ### Dollar-Cost Averaging (DCA) Category: strategy An investment strategy of buying a fixed dollar amount of precious metals at regular intervals regardless of price. Reduces the impact of price volatility by averaging your purchase price over time. ### Early Withdrawal Penalty Category: tax A 10% additional tax imposed by the IRS on IRA distributions taken before age 59½. This penalty applies on top of regular income taxes for Traditional IRA withdrawals. Certain exceptions exist for disability, first-time home purchase, and other qualifying events. ### Fiduciary Category: basic A person or institution legally obligated to act in the best interest of another party. When choosing a Gold IRA custodian, working with a fiduciary means they must prioritize your financial interests over their own. ### Fineness Category: gold The purity of gold, expressed as a decimal (e.g., .9999 fine = 99.99% pure gold). ### Gold Bar Category: gold A rectangular piece of refined gold meeting IRS purity requirements (99.5% minimum) for IRA inclusion. Bars must be produced by NYMEX/COMEX-approved refiners or national government mints. Common sizes range from 1 oz to 10 oz. ### Gold-to-Silver Ratio Category: market The number of silver ounces needed to purchase one ounce of gold at current prices. Historically averages around 60:1 but can fluctuate widely. Some investors use this ratio to decide whether to favor gold or silver in their precious metals IRA. ### Hedge Against Inflation Category: strategy An investment that tends to maintain or increase in value when the purchasing power of currency declines. Gold is historically considered one of the strongest inflation hedges, having preserved wealth across centuries. ### Home Storage IRA Category: storage A controversial and largely debunked concept suggesting you can store IRA metals at home using an LLC structure. The IRS and Tax Court have consistently ruled against this arrangement, imposing taxes and penalties on those who attempt it. ### In-Kind Distribution Category: tax Taking your IRA distribution as physical precious metals rather than cash. The metals' fair market value on the distribution date is used to calculate any taxes owed. ### Indirect Rollover Category: tax A rollover where the account holder receives funds personally before depositing them into a new IRA. Subject to the 60-day rule and limited to one per 12-month period. The original custodian withholds 20% for taxes. ### Inflation Hedge Category: market An investment that tends to maintain or increase in value during periods of rising prices. Gold is widely considered one of the strongest inflation hedges, as its purchasing power has been preserved over centuries while fiat currencies lose value. ### Inherited IRA Category: tax An IRA received by a beneficiary after the original account holder passes away. Under the SECURE Act, most non-spouse beneficiaries must withdraw all funds within 10 years. Inherited Gold IRAs follow the same rules, with metals sold or distributed in-kind. ### Inverse Correlation Category: strategy A relationship where two assets tend to move in opposite directions. Gold often exhibits inverse correlation with the U.S. dollar and sometimes with equities, making it valuable for portfolio balancing. ### IRA Category: basic Individual Retirement Account - A tax-advantaged investment account for retirement savings. ### IRA Trustee Category: basic The financial institution responsible for administering an IRA and ensuring compliance with IRS regulations. For Gold IRAs, the trustee works with the custodian and depository to manage your account. ### IRS Form 1099-R Category: tax Tax form reporting distributions from retirement accounts. Issued when you take withdrawals, do Roth conversions, or receive in-kind distributions of physical metals from your Gold IRA. Different distribution codes indicate whether the distribution is taxable. ### IRS Form 5498 Category: tax Annual tax form filed by your IRA custodian reporting contributions, rollovers, and the fair market value of your IRA. For Gold IRAs, this includes the appraised value of physical metals held in your account as of December 31. ### IRS-Approved Depository Category: storage A secure storage facility that meets IRS requirements for holding Gold IRA assets. Must be a bank, an approved non-bank trustee, or a facility meeting specific security and insurance standards. Home storage is not permitted. ### Karat Category: gold A measure of gold purity where 24 karat equals 100% pure gold. The IRS requires gold to be at least 99.5% pure (approximately 23.88 karat) for IRA eligibility, with the exception of American Gold Eagles at 22 karat. ### LBMA (London Bullion Market Association) Category: gold The international trade association that sets standards for gold and silver refining and trading. LBMA-accredited refiners produce bars that meet the highest industry standards and are widely accepted for IRA investment. ### Liquidation Category: market The process of selling your precious metals holdings for cash. Gold IRA companies with strong buyback programs make liquidation easier by offering to repurchase metals at competitive prices near spot value. ### Mega Backdoor Roth Category: strategy An advanced strategy using after-tax 401(k) contributions (above the standard $23,000 limit) and converting them to a Roth IRA. Allows up to $69,000 total in 2024. The Roth IRA can then be self-directed into physical gold. ### Numismatic Category: gold Collectible coins valued for rarity and condition rather than metal content. Generally NOT eligible for IRAs. ### Numismatic Coins Category: gold Coins valued primarily for their rarity, condition, and collector demand rather than metal content. Generally NOT eligible for Gold IRAs — the IRS requires bullion-grade coins and bars meeting minimum fineness standards. American Gold Eagles are a notable exception. ### Palladium Category: gold A precious metal in the platinum group that is IRS-approved for IRA investment when 99.95% pure. Palladium is used extensively in automotive catalytic converters and electronics, giving it both industrial and investment demand. ### Platinum IRA Category: gold A self-directed IRA holding IRS-approved platinum products. Platinum must be 99.95% pure for IRA eligibility. Options include American Platinum Eagles and platinum bars from approved refiners. ### Portfolio Diversification Category: strategy The practice of spreading investments across different asset classes (stocks, bonds, precious metals, real estate) to reduce risk. Gold is valued as a diversifier because it often moves independently of stocks and bonds. ### Precious Metals Fineness Category: gold The purity of a precious metal expressed as parts per thousand. IRS requires minimum fineness for IRA-eligible metals: gold 0.995 (99.5%), silver 0.999 (99.9%), platinum 0.9995 (99.95%), and palladium 0.9995 (99.95%). ### Precious Metals IRA Category: basic A self-directed IRA specifically designed to hold IRS-approved physical precious metals including gold, silver, platinum, and palladium. The metals must meet minimum fineness standards and be stored in an approved depository. ### Premium Category: gold The amount charged above the spot price when purchasing gold coins or bars from a dealer. ### Prohibited Transaction Category: basic Any transaction between an IRA and a "disqualified person" (such as the account owner or family members) that the IRS forbids. Examples include using IRA gold for personal use or selling personal property to your IRA. ### Proof Coin Category: gold A specially minted coin with a mirror-like finish created using polished dies and planchets. Proof coins carry higher premiums than bullion coins. Some proof coins like the American Gold Eagle Proof are IRA-eligible. ### Qualified Distribution Category: tax A withdrawal from a Roth IRA that is tax-free and penalty-free. Must meet two conditions: the account has been open for at least 5 years, and the owner is age 59½ or older (or meets other qualifying exceptions like disability or first-time home purchase). ### Rebalancing Category: strategy The process of adjusting portfolio allocations back to target percentages. For Gold IRA investors, this might mean buying more gold when prices drop or selling some when gold's share exceeds the target allocation (typically 5-20% of total portfolio). ### RMD Category: tax Required Minimum Distribution - The minimum amount you must withdraw from your IRA annually starting at age 73. ### Rollover Category: basic Moving funds from one retirement account (like a 401k) to another (like a Gold IRA) without tax penalties. ### Roth Conversion Category: tax The process of moving funds from a Traditional IRA to a Roth IRA. You pay taxes on the converted amount in the year of conversion, but future qualified withdrawals are tax-free. This can be advantageous for Gold IRA holders who expect to be in a higher tax bracket in retirement. ### Roth IRA Category: basic An individual retirement account funded with after-tax dollars. Qualified withdrawals in retirement are completely tax-free, including any gains from gold price appreciation. Roth Gold IRAs are popular for investors who expect gold prices to rise significantly. ### Safe Haven Asset Category: strategy An investment expected to retain or increase its value during periods of market turbulence, geopolitical uncertainty, or economic downturns. Gold is widely regarded as the premier safe haven asset. ### Segregated Storage Category: storage Storage where your gold is kept separately from other investors' holdings, clearly identified as yours. ### Self-Directed IRA Category: basic An IRA that allows you to invest in alternative assets like gold, real estate, and private equity. ### Self-Directed IRA (SDIRA) Category: basic An IRA that gives the account holder control over investment choices beyond traditional stocks and bonds. SDIRAs can hold alternative assets like precious metals, real estate, and private equity. ### SEP IRA Category: basic Simplified Employee Pension IRA — a retirement plan for self-employed individuals and small business owners. Allows higher contribution limits than Traditional IRAs (up to 25% of compensation or $69,000 in 2024). Can be converted to a self-directed Gold IRA. ### Sequence of Returns Risk Category: strategy The risk that poor investment returns early in retirement can permanently damage a portfolio's longevity, even if average returns are acceptable. Gold's low correlation with stocks can help mitigate this risk through diversification. ### Silver IRA Category: gold A self-directed IRA that holds IRS-approved silver products. Silver must be 99.9% pure for IRA eligibility. Popular options include American Silver Eagles, Canadian Silver Maple Leafs, and silver bars from approved refiners. ### SIMPLE IRA Category: basic Savings Incentive Match Plan for Employees — a retirement plan for small businesses with 100 or fewer employees. Offers lower contribution limits than SEP IRAs but includes mandatory employer contributions. Can be rolled over to a Gold IRA after two years of participation. ### Solo 401(k) Category: basic A retirement plan for self-employed individuals with no employees (except a spouse). Offers higher contribution limits than IRAs and can be self-directed to include precious metals. Also known as an Individual 401(k) or Uni-k. ### Spot Price Category: gold The current market price of gold per troy ounce, changing throughout the trading day. ### Stretch IRA Category: strategy A legacy planning strategy that allowed beneficiaries to extend IRA distributions over their lifetime. Largely eliminated by the SECURE Act of 2019, which imposed the 10-year rule for most non-spouse beneficiaries. Still available for eligible designated beneficiaries. ### Tax-Deferred Category: tax Investment earnings that are not taxed until you withdraw the money, typically in retirement. ### Tax-Deferred Growth Category: tax Investment gains in a Traditional IRA are not taxed until withdrawn at retirement. This allows your Gold IRA investments to compound without annual tax drag, potentially resulting in greater long-term growth. ### Tax-Free Growth Category: tax Investment gains in a Roth IRA are never taxed if withdrawals are qualified (account open 5+ years and owner is 59½+). Roth Gold IRAs offer tax-free appreciation on precious metals holdings. ### Traditional IRA Category: basic An individual retirement account where contributions may be tax-deductible, and investments grow tax-deferred until withdrawal. A Traditional IRA can be self-directed to hold physical gold and other precious metals in an IRS-approved depository. ### Troy Ounce Category: gold The standard unit of measurement for precious metals, equal to approximately 31.1 grams. A troy ounce is about 10% heavier than a standard (avoirdupois) ounce. All gold and silver spot prices are quoted per troy ounce. ### Unrelated Business Taxable Income (UBTI) Category: tax Income generated within an IRA from an active trade or business that may be subject to taxation. Generally not a concern for Gold IRAs since holding precious metals is a passive investment. ### Wire Transfer Fee Category: basic A one-time fee charged when transferring funds electronically to or from your IRA.
